This area is a mixture of old fields that are managed by annual disturbance and ag lease, and mature bottomland hardwoods in the riparian corridor along the Roubidoux. Downstream from Roubidoux Spring: 3.1 miles: White Ribbon Trout Area. If you had been in Laughlin Park in Waynesville, Missouri the afternoon of December 9, 1837, you would have seen more than 350 Cherokee setting up camp in the fields along Roubidoux Creek.
